Intelec International E-Mail Network
Copyright (c) 1994 Intelec
Have you been looking to join a network and been literally frustrated by
one factor or another? I'm sure you have, I am well aware of the quality
of networks around today. Either the software used is a dog to deal with
or they're very elitist or worse, they are not what they appear to be! I
have seen nets advertising 400 + conferences and they have little or no
traffic! Others have more "red tape" than the Pentagon! Still others are
like going into a battlefield! Are you sick & tired of networks that are
NOT what they claimed to be? It can be very annoying to say the least,
but here's a possible solution. Intelec, relaying mail for over 5 years,
a network with active message bases, a network that is free and EASY to
join, a network with a friendly bunch of folks, is just what you may be
looking for! As of 10/01/94 we have over 360 members in 7 countries, and
we have 197 forums ranging from tech support to issues to plain old fun!
Intelec has been relaying since Sept 1989 and we'll be around for a long
long time. Many other networks advertise the fact that they're different
but Intelec shows it right out in the public eye. We have a fully public
NetAdmin conference for users and SysOps alike to offer up their views.
With one administrator there's no red tape or committees, issues are re-
solved faster than any other network. Problem users are dealt with much
more expeditiously than in other networks so our friendly environment is
maintained. We have more mail flow than most other networks and we keep
the quality level high. We firmly believe in respect and we don't permit
profanity or flaming in our conferences! If your users would like to ex-
change E-mail with a friendly bunch of people, join the Intelec Network!
To find out more about our great network, download our distribution file
from Salt Air, Intelec Online (numbers below) or any other quality BBS.
The file is IN_yymm.ZIP where yy and mm is the current year and month.
Example, October 94's file would be called IN_9410.ZIP. In this file are
our membership list, conference list rules, application forms and a few
other "informational" files. But this file should not be more than 60K.
